Output 23e268f439663fbb44e5dceec388a760e94331a4a742ea4cbc0097ab69d303fa:3

value
34050000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c3d1c9891e681f56c53570b8519589b6f7e363c OP_EQUALVERIFY OP_CHECKSIG
address
127iKRDaLJZJExojKGyokwFYH473LMao2G
transaction
23e268f439663fbb44e5dceec388a760e94331a4a742ea4cbc0097ab69d303fa
spent
true